## Runbook: Tilehoard prefetcher — account recovery

If the Tilehoard map-tile prefetcher loses its fetch credentials mid-release, halt the rollout. Do not let it fall back to anonymous fetches; rate limits will stall the pipeline. Recover the service account via the Marrowgate admin panel, confirm quota restoration, then resume. The panel will prompt for the recovery passphrase, which is:

recovery phrase for yagap-yadug: praath-oliwyn

Flaky DNS on the Torvane CI pool. Roughly one in twenty builds fails resolving the internal Asterfall registry. Cause: the pool's resolver cache expires mid-build and the fallback nameserver in the Kelridge zone is slow. Mitigation shipped: retry with backoff in the fetch step, plus a pinned resolver entry in the runner image. Failure rate is now near zero over 400 runs. Reference run for verification is appended below.

trace token, bawep-fahof: htk6_262092

Joint Venture Proposal — Managers Only

This page summarizes the proposed joint venture between Calderly Foods and Renwick Mills to operate a shared cold-chain network out of Thornbay. Ownership would split 60/40 in our favor, with board seats matching. Due diligence on Renwick's fleet is complete; findings were satisfactory. Branch managers should not discuss this externally until the announcement. Staffing implications will be covered at the next regional call. The confidential planning note sits below.

board note of kajef-fajof: Normirix Works is in early talks to buy Framirix Group for about $155.2 million. The Aldok launch date is September 14, and nothing goes to the press before then. Legal wants the Fraaxox Freight term sheet countersigned before March 6.

## Circuit Breaker for the Harborline Upstream

When the Harborline rates API starts timing out, our breaker trips after five consecutive failures and serves cached quotes for sixty seconds before probing again. Support folks: a tripped breaker is usually Harborline's problem, not ours, so check their status first. If you need to inspect breaker state or force a reset, hit the internal Fusewatch endpoint, authenticating with the key below.

API key for bageg-kajef: vxb2-ss